Council tax

You must let us know if you move house. We will recalculate your bill and send you a revised account within 10 working days. If you are moving out of the City of York area you may be entitled to a refund of overpaid tax which will be sent to your new address.

If you are moving into a newly built property we will be unable to send you a bill until the Valuation Officer decides which band your property falls into. However, to help you plan your household expenses, we will provide you with a provisional bill in the meantime.

Change of address

You will need to inform

  • your utility providers (gas, water, electricity)
  • your telephone company
  • your bank and building society
  • your credit card company
  • your insurers
  • TV Licensing
  • The DVLA

of your change of address.

You can set up automatic mail redirection to your new address on the Royal Mail website.

Unwanted items

There are many charities and community groups that will gladly take any items that you don't want to take with you when you move. See community recycling schemes for more information on schemes in York, or the Charity Commission website for national information.
